I qualified as a Chartered Accountant with a three-partner firm (which meant I did a bit of everything) and then worked in tax departments of accountancy firms of between ten and twenty partners, dealing directly with personal, partnership and corporate clients and rising to managerial status. As I had an interest in, and I believe a talent for, writing I joined Tolley Publishing Company (more years ago than I choose to mention), and continue to be employed by LexisNexis as a full-time writer on tax publications, specialising in personal tax and non-corporate business tax. The publications I've been involved with are many and varied but my current claim to fame is that I've been sole author of Tolley's Income Tax for over ten years, providing both an annual bound edition and regular online updates.
